Paper Marbling Heritage in East Asia
An intriguing reference which some believe could possibly be a method of marbling is located in a compilation concluded in 986 CE entitled ???? (Wen Fang Si Pu) or "Four Treasures of your Scholar's Study" edited via the tenth century scholar-official ??? Su Yijian (957-995 CE). This compilation contains information and facts on inkstick, inkstone, ink brush, and paper in China, that are collectively called the four treasures of the analyze. The textual content mentions a form of ornamental paper known as ??? liu sha jian this means “drifting-sand” or “flowing-sand notepaper" which was produced in what's now the location of Sichuan.
This paper was made by dragging a chunk of paper by way of a fermented flour paste blended with a variety of shades, making a absolutely free and irregular layout. A second type was created by using a paste ready from honey locust pods, combined with croton oil, and thinned with h2o. Presumably the two black and colored inks had been utilized. Ginger, perhaps inside the sort of an oil or extract, was used to disperse the colours, or “scatter” them, as outlined by the interpretation specified by T.H. Tsien. The colours ended up explained to assemble with each other every time a hair-brush was beaten over the design, as dandruff particles was applied to the design by beating a hairbrush above major. The completed designs, which were considered to resemble human figures, clouds, or flying birds, ended up then transferred to your floor of the sheet of paper. An example of paper decorated with floating ink hasn't been present in China. If the above mentioned solutions utilized floating colours continues to be for being determined.
Su Yijian was an Imperial scholar-official and served because the main from the Hanlin Academy from about 985-993 CE. He compiled the operate from a broad selection of before sources, and was familiar with the subject, provided his occupation. Yet it really is important to notice that it is uncertain how personally acquainted he was with all the various methods for making attractive papers that he compiled. He most probably described information specified to him, without the need of obtaining a full knowledge on the approaches utilised. His first source could possibly have predated him by many hundreds of years. Right until the first sources that he offers are more specifically determined, can it be possible to ascribe a organization date for your creation of the papers described by Su Yijian.
Suminagashi (???), meaning "floating ink" in Japanese, is often a Japanese variant; the oldest case in point appears while in the 12th-century Sanjuurokuninshuu (?????), located in Nishihonganji (????), Kyoto. Creator Einen Miura states which the oldest reference to suminagashi papers are from the waka poems of Shigeharu, (825-880 CE), a son on the famed Heian period poet Narihira (Muira 14). Several claims are made about the origins of suminagashi. Some assume that will have derived from an early type of ink divination. A further concept is the fact the procedure could have derived from a form of well-known entertainment with the time, wherein a freshly painted sumi painting was immersed into h2o, along with the ink little by little dispersed in the paper and rose on the area, forming curious styles.
1 individual has typically been claimed since the inventor of suminagashi. In accordance with legend, Jizemon Hiroba felt he was divinely inspired for making suminagashi paper immediately after he made available spiritual devotions within the Kasuga Shrine in Nara Prefecture. It really is claimed that he then wandered the place hunting for that most effective drinking water with which to generate his papers. He arrived in Echizen, Fukui Prefecture the place he discovered the h2o specifically conducive to making suminagashi. So he settled there, and his loved ones carried on together with the custom to this day. The Hiroba Family members statements to have designed this kind of marbled paper considering the fact that 1151 CE for fifty five generations.
